十二.Linux系统定时任务与延时任务:
1.系统延时任务(执行一次):
当任务有输出时,输出会以邮件的型是发送给at任务的发起者
要正常使用邮件功能,需要在软件商店中下载“mailx和postfix(服务)”:
at任务的黑白名单
/etc/at.deny----------------------------系统中默认存在,在此文件中出现的用户不能执行at
/etc/at.allow---------------------------系统中默认不存在,当文件出现,普通用户不能执行at,只有在名单中的用户可以,并且/etc/at.deny失效;
2.系统定时任务(长期存在):
2-1:服务名称:必须开启:“systemctl enable --now crond”
时间表示方式:
2-2:用户级别的定时任务:
格式: 时间 + 命令
crontab -e -u 用户---------------------------------执行;
crontab -l -u 用户----------------------------------查看;(用户级别)
crontab -r -u 用户----------------------------------删除;
2-3:系统级别的定时任务(文件方式设定定时任务):
vim /etc/cron.d/file:
格式: 时间 + 用户名 + 命令
3.系统中临时文件的管理方式:
Linux系统引导过程与修复:
1.磁盘引导:
2.grub2文件引导:
3.内核加载:
4.系统初始化镜像:
5.系统启动级别:
启动成功后,将系统的默认启动级别改为图像型:
“systemctl set-default graphical.target”
6.超级用户密码忘记: